ABA League
Regular Season Round 18: Cluj Napoca - Borac CA 93-87
Date: February 7, 2026
The biggest surprise took place in Cluj Napoca where host RomanianCluj Napoca (10-6) beat league's leader Serbian Borac (6-10) 93-87 on Saturday evening. It ended at the same time the three-game winning streak of Borac CA. They outrebounded Borac 39-23 including a 23-11 advantage in defensive rebounds. Great defensive blocking was one of the keys in this match when Cluj Napoca made 7 blocks. The best player for the winners was American forward Nighael Ceaser (202-2000, college: Texas St.) who scored 18 points, 8 rebounds and 4 blocks (on 7-of-9 shooting from the field). Australian swingman Mitch Creek (196-1992) chipped in 20 points. At the other side the best for losing team was swingman Pavle Nikolic (200-2005, agency: Octagon Europe) who recorded a double-double by scoring 13 points, 11 rebounds and 4 assists and Bosnian-Serbian forward Marko Josilo (200-1992, agency: Octagon Europe) added 15 points respectively. Both teams had five players each who scored in double figures. Despite that victory Cluj Napoca went down to third position due to points difference. Borac at the other side dropped to the fifth place with ten games lost. They were joined at the leadership position by Dubai who have the same record.
